# tg-dump-msgpack
|
||||
|
||||
Reads and analyzes knowledge core files in MessagePack format for diagnostic purposes.
|
||||
|
||||
## Synopsis
|
||||
|
||||
```bash
|
||||
tg-dump-msgpack -i INPUT_FILE [options]
|
||||
```
|
||||
|
||||
## Description
|
||||
|
||||
The `tg-dump-msgpack` command is a diagnostic utility that reads knowledge core files stored in MessagePack format and outputs their contents in JSON format or provides a summary analysis. This tool is primarily used for debugging, data inspection, and understanding the structure of knowledge cores.
|
||||
|
||||
MessagePack is a binary serialization format that TrustGraph uses for efficient storage and transfer of knowledge graph data.
|
||||
|
||||
## Options
|
||||
|
||||
### Required Arguments
|
||||
|
||||
- `-i, --input-file FILE`: Input MessagePack file to read
|
||||
|
||||
### Optional Arguments
|
||||
|
||||
- `-s, --summary`: Show a summary analysis of the file contents
|
||||
- `-r, --records`: Dump individual records in JSON format (default behavior)
|
||||
|
||||
## Examples
|
||||
|
||||
### Dump Records as JSON
|
||||
```bash
|
||||
tg-dump-msgpack -i knowledge-core.msgpack
|
||||
```
|
||||
|
||||
### Show Summary Analysis
|
||||
```bash
|
||||
tg-dump-msgpack -i knowledge-core.msgpack --summary
|
||||
```

## Output Formats
|
||||
|
||||
### Record Output (Default)
|
||||
With `-r` or `--records` (default behavior), the command outputs each record as a separate JSON object:
|
||||
|
||||
```json
|
||||
["t", {"m": {"m": [{"s": {"v": "uri1"}, "p": {"v": "predicate"}, "o": {"v": "object"}}]}}]
|
||||
["ge", {"v": [[0.1, 0.2, 0.3, ...]]}]
|
||||
["de", {"metadata": {...}, "chunks": [...]}]
|
||||
```
|
||||
|
||||
### Summary Output
|
||||
With `-s` or `--summary`, the command provides an analytical overview:
|
||||
|
||||
```
|
||||
Vector dimension: 384
|
||||
- NASA Challenger Report
|
||||
- Technical Documentation
|
||||
- Safety Engineering Guidelines
|
||||
```
|
||||
|
||||
## Record Types
|
||||
|
||||
MessagePack files may contain different types of records:
|
||||
|
||||
### Triple Records ("t")
|
||||
RDF triples representing knowledge graph relationships:
|
||||
```json
|
||||
["t", {
|
||||
"m": {
|
||||
"m": [{
|
||||
"s": {"v": "http://example.org/subject"},
|
||||
"p": {"v": "http://example.org/predicate"},
|
||||
"o": {"v": "object value"}
|
||||
}]
|
||||
}
|
||||
}]
|
||||
```
|
||||
|
||||
### Graph Embeddings ("ge")
|
||||
Vector embeddings for graph entities:
|
||||
```json
|
||||
["ge", {
|
||||
"v": [[0.1, 0.2, 0.3, 0.4, ...]]
|
||||
}]
|
||||
```
|
||||
|
||||
### Document Embeddings ("de")
|
||||
Document chunk embeddings with metadata:
|
||||
```json
|
||||
["de", {
|
||||
"metadata": {
|
||||
"id": "doc-123",
|
||||
"user": "trustgraph",
|
||||
"collection": "default"
|
||||
},
|
||||
"chunks": [{
|
||||
"chunk": "text content",
|
||||
"vectors": [0.1, 0.2, 0.3, ...]
|
||||
}]
|
||||
}]
|
||||
```

## Use Cases
|
||||
|
||||
### Data Inspection
|
||||
```bash
|
||||
# Quick peek at file structure
|
||||
tg-dump-msgpack -i mystery-core.msgpack --summary
|
||||
|
||||
# Detailed record analysis
|
||||
tg-dump-msgpack -i knowledge-core.msgpack | head -20
|
||||
```
|
||||
|
||||
### Debugging Knowledge Cores
|
||||
```bash
|
||||
# Check if file contains expected data types
|
||||
tg-dump-msgpack -i core.msgpack | grep -o '^\["[^"]*"' | sort | uniq -c
|
||||
|
||||
# Find specific entities
|
||||
tg-dump-msgpack -i core.msgpack | grep "NASA"
|
||||
|
||||
# Check vector dimensions
|
||||
tg-dump-msgpack -i core.msgpack --summary | grep "Vector dimension"
|
||||
```

### Integration with Other Tools
|
||||
```bash
|
||||
# Convert MessagePack to formats for other tools
|
||||
msgpack_to_turtle() {
|
||||
local input="$1"
|
||||
local output="$2"
|
||||
|
||||
echo "Converting MessagePack to Turtle format..."
|
||||
|
||||
# Extract triples and convert to Turtle
|
||||
tg-dump-msgpack -i "$input" | \
|
||||
grep '^\["t"' | \
|
||||
jq -r '.[1].m.m[] |
|
||||
"<" + .s.v + "> <" + .p.v + "> " +
|
||||
(if .o.e then "<" + .o.v + ">" else "\"" + .o.v + "\"" end) + " ."' \
|
||||
> "$output"
|
||||
|
||||
echo "Turtle format saved to: $output"
|
||||
}
|
||||
|
||||
msgpack_to_turtle "knowledge.msgpack" "knowledge.ttl"
|
||||
```

## Error Handling
|
||||
|
||||
### File Not Found
|
||||
```bash
|
||||
Exception: [Errno 2] No such file or directory: 'missing.msgpack'
|
||||
```
|
||||
**Solution**: Check file path and ensure the file exists.
|
||||
|
||||
### Invalid MessagePack Format
|
||||
```bash
|
||||
Exception: Unpack failed
|
||||
```
|
||||
**Solution**: Verify the file is a valid MessagePack file and not corrupted.
|
||||
|
||||
### Memory Issues with Large Files
|
||||
```bash
|
||||
MemoryError: Unable to allocate memory
|
||||
```
|
||||
**Solution**: Process large files in chunks or use streaming approaches.
|
||||
|
||||
### Permission Errors
|
||||
```bash
|
||||
Exception: [Errno 13] Permission denied
|
||||
```
|
||||
**Solution**: Check file permissions and ensure read access.
